AS子句的作用
可以给数据列取一个新别名
可以给表取一个新别名
可把经计算或总结的结果用另外一个新名称代替
AS子句用法
SELECT studentNo AS '学号'FROM 表名;
DISTNCT关键字作用:
去掉SELECT查询返回的记录结果中重复的记录(所有返回列的值都相同)只能返回一条,
语法:
SELECT DISTINCT 字段名1,字段名2,。。。。。。FROM 表名
注意:
ALL关键字是默认的,返回所有的记录,与之相反。
逻辑操作符
操作符名称 语法 描述
AND 或&& a AND b或a&&b 逻辑与,同事为真结果才为真
OR 或|| a OR b或a||b 逻辑或,只要一个为真,则结果为真
XOR 或^ a XOR b 逻辑异或,不同为真,相同为假
NOT或 i NOT a或!b 逻辑非,若操作数为假,结果则为真
比较操作符
操作符名称 语法 描述
IS NULL a IS NULL 若操作符为NULL,则结果为真
IS NOT NULL a IS NOT NULL 若操作符不为NULL,则结果为真
BETWEEN a BETWEEN b AND c 若a范围在b与c之间则结果为真
LIKE a LIKE b SQL模式匹配,若a匹配b,则结果为真
IN a IN(a1,a2,a3.....) 若a等于a1,a2....某一个结果为真